Skip to content

Commit e6356f7

Browse files
author
David Ungar
committed
better printing
1 parent 7766798 commit e6356f7

File tree

2 files changed

+8
-8
lines changed

2 files changed

+8
-8
lines changed

Sources/SwiftDriver/Incremental Compilation/DependencyKey.swift

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-68,19 +68,19 @@ public struct DependencyKey: Hashable, CustomStringConvertible {
6868
public var description: String {
6969
switch self {
7070
case let .topLevel(name: name):
71-
return "top-level name \(name)"
71+
return "top-level name '\(name)'"
7272
case let .nominal(context: context):
73-
return "type \(context)"
73+
return "type '\(context)'"
7474
case let .potentialMember(context: context):
75-
return "potential members of \(context)"
75+
return "potential members of '\(context)'"
7676
case let .member(context: context, name: name):
77-
return "member \(name) of \(context)"
77+
return "member '\(name)' of '\(context)'"
7878
case let .dynamicLookup(name: name):
79-
return "AnyObject member \(name)"
79+
return "AnyObject member '\(name)'"
8080
case let .externalDepend(externalDependency):
81-
return "module \(externalDependency)"
81+
return "module '\(externalDependency)'"
8282
case let .sourceFileProvide(name: name):
83-
return (try? VirtualPath(path: name).basename) ?? name
83+
return "source file '\((try? VirtualPath(path: name).basename) ?? name)'"
8484
}
8585
}
8686
}

Sources/SwiftDriver/Incremental Compilation/ModuleDependencyGraph Parts/Node.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-99,7 +99,7 @@ extension ModuleDependencyGraph.Node: Comparable {
9999

100100
extension ModuleDependencyGraph.Node: CustomStringConvertible {
101101
public var description: String {
102-
"\(dependencyKey)\( swiftDeps?.description ?? "<expat>")"
102+
"\(dependencyKey) \( swiftDeps.map { "in \($0.description)" } ?? "<expat>" )"
103103
}
104104
}
105105

0 commit comments

Comments
 (0)